Jurgen Klopp explains why he's "excited" by Ole Gunnar Solskjaer's Man Utd

Jurgen Klopp is pleased to see the Premier League so competitive and "exciting" with Manchester United contributing to a gripping title race.

The Premier League has been a procession in recent years with Manchester City and Liverpool both winning it at a canter.

The two sides were involved in a titanic tussle two years ago, but were unchallenged by the rest of the league.

Now though there are several clubs aiming for the top with just six points separating the top six.

United are currently top of the pile and can extend their lead should they beat Liverpool on Sunday.

Ole Gunnar Solskjaer's Man Utd sit top (PA)

Klopp has named several sides who are in contention and insists it would be dull were one side to pull away from the rest.

He said: “It must be exciting and interesting, it would be boring if one team was so dominant. Like in the ‘90s, and early 2000s with United and earlier with Liverpool obviously.

"I was a little bit afraid that Man City would be something like that (dominating) and obviously could still be.

"But it’s important that somebody has stepped in and showed that there are different ways to play and you can be successful.

Jurgen Klopp claims one team dominating would be "boring" (PA)

"It gave all of us a chance to try again and that’s of course what’s happening this year. So many teams can be champions - United are three points ahead, can be six points.

"Don’t forget, City have a game in hand and can be one point behind United and all this kind of stuff. Chelsea are not a finished article, and Tottenham are doing well.”

Liverpool's poor form has opened the door for their rivals with Klopp seeing his side pick up just two points over the festive period.

The Reds have already dropped more points this year than they did last term as they aim to become just the second side in a decade to retain their crown.
